WebPeptic ulcer disease is the most common cause of upper gastrointestinal bleeding. Most ulcers stop bleeding spontaneously; however, a poorer prognosis is indicated by clinical features such as severe bleeding, inability to clear gastric lavage, advanced age, and serious co-morbid illness. WebApr 13, 2024 · A peptic ulcer is an ulceration, or open sore, of the mucosa in the stomach (gastric) or upper portion of the small intestine (duodenal). Duodenal ulcers are four times more common than gastric ulcers and more common in men than women. (1, 4) Peptic Ulcer Signs & Symptoms.
